Third Party Risk Management AVP
Overview
Assistant Vice President (AVP) of Third-Party Risk Management leads development and oversight of enterprise standards for managing supply chain risks from subcontractors and offshore providers. This role drives stakeholder awareness, conducts risk exercises, and ensures compliance with regulatory requirements across global operations.
